500 Necklacesby Schick, MajorieFirst Edition
Book desription: New York: Lark Books, 2006. First Edition. Trade Paperback. Fine/No Jacket. 420 pages, many color plates. Signed and dated by author for SOFA show in Chicago, Il. More artists make necklaces than any other form of jewelryand these pieces are among the most exquisite ever created. Selected from over 5,000 entries, they range from unique chokers to artful collars. Some showcase precious metals and gems, while others use more unusual materials, including plastic, wood, paper, and glass. 8vo.
